
Christa B. Allen has revealed that she left a cult after ending a relationship with its leader.
The 33-year-old actress, known for her role in 13 Going on 30 and for playing Charlotte Grayson in Revenge, shared her story in a TikTok video last week.
In the clip, Allen was seen spinning on a lawn to the song "Subway" by Chappell Roan with the lyrics “She got away” playing. Across the video she wrote, “How it feels rebuilding your life after being in love with a charismatic wealthy cult leader who burned it to the ground.”

In her caption, Allen explained, “Let me be very clear: nobody can burn down your life unless you give them access to it. That’s the part I’ve had to own.” She described asking herself why she trusted her former partner and “handed over” her power, adding, “The truth is, he was selling fairytales and from luxurious penthouses and private jets, I foolishly bought in.”
Allen said the realisation left her shattered but gave her the strength to rebuild. “Fire is also cleansing,” she noted, promising that she would share more of her story in time.
Earlier in August, Allen appeared to refer to the same relationship in another TikTok post where she suggested her ex had pressured her to quit her job before leaving her without income.
She concluded by telling followers she is now moving forward “with feet on solid ground and a heart that knows its strength.”
